**Ticket: Vault sealed — tenant quota edits blocked.** Support folks, quick context: the rate-quota config for Norrington-tier tenants lives in the Copperfen vault, and it sealed itself during last night's host reboot. That means any quota bump requests will fail with a generic write error until someone unseals it — don't keep retrying on the customer's behalf, it just spams the audit log. Unsealing takes about two minutes from the admin shell. For anyone picking this up on the night shift, the recovery passphrase follows below.

recovery phrase for hadup-fawep: framir-kaswyn-jorael

Ticket QDA-302 — Sign-off required: queue-depth autoscaler rollout (Hollybright Pipeline). The autoscaler now scales workers on broker queue depth instead of CPU. Thresholds: scale up above 5,000 pending messages, scale down below 500, five-minute cooldown. Contractors: staging soak completed without flapping; production rollout is gated on a written sign-off. Do not adjust thresholds without an approved change request. Sign-off must come from the accountable engineer named below.

account owner for bahif-yageg: Eliath Ulair Quenvan Kasok

## Building Access — Spares Room (Hullbrook Annex)

Contractors: the spare hardware room is down the east corridor on the ground floor, third door on the left. Sign in at the front desk first and grab a visitor lanyard. Anything you take out, jot it in the blue logbook — yes, even the little stuff. The door self-locks, so don't wedge it. To get in, punch in the code below.

staff pass of hagug-taguf = bdg-HJ-9

## Runbook: SDK parity check

Before cutting a release, confirm the Lanternfall JavaScript and Kotlin SDKs expose the same feature set. Run the parity harness against both; any endpoint flagged as one-sided blocks the release. Known intentional gaps are tracked in the exceptions file — do not add to it without sign-off from the platform lead. The harness reads its comparison settings from the values shown below.

service settings:
[sorys]
port = 8000
team = eliius
host = sorys.novacstack.example
region = south-3
access_code = ac_f66665
timeout_ms = 250